原文:(26)ASP.NET Core2.2 EF保存(基本保存、保存相關數據、級聯刪除、使用事務)

.簡介 每個上下文實例都有一個ChangeTracker,它負責跟蹤需要寫入數據庫的更改。更改實體類的實例時,這些更改會記錄在ChangeTracker中,然后在調用SaveChanges時會被寫入數據庫中。此數據庫提供程序負責將更改轉換為特定於數據庫的操作 例如,關系數據庫的INSERT UPDATE和DELETE命令 。 .基本保存 了解如何使用上下文和實體類添加 修改和刪除數據。 . 添加 ...

2020-03-09 16:42 0 1170 推薦指數:

查看詳情

asp.net core系列 34 EF保存數據(1)

一. 基本數據   每個EF上下文實例都有一個 ChangeTracker(更改跟蹤器),它負責跟蹤需要寫入數據庫的更改。 當更改實體類的實例時(修改屬性,刪除實例,新建實例等),這些更改會記錄在 ChangeTracker 中,然后在調用 SaveChanges 時被寫入數據庫。 此數據庫提供 ...

Fri Mar 01 00:00:00 CST 2019 0 825
asp.net core系列 35 EF保存數據(2) -- EF系列結束

一.事務   (1) 事務接着上篇繼續講完。如果使用了多種數據訪問技術,來訪問關系型數據庫,則可能希望在這些不同技術所執行的操作之間共享事務。下面示例顯示了如何在同一事務中執行 ADO.NET SqlClient 操作和 Entity Framework Core 操作 ...

Fri Mar 01 19:54:00 CST 2019 0 754
(17)ASP.NET Core2.2 EF基於數據模型創建數據

1.簡介 使用Entity Framework Core構建執行基本數據訪問的ASP.NET Core MVC應用程序。使用遷移(Migrations)基於數據模型創建數據庫,你可以在Windows上使用Visual Studio 2017 PowerShell或在Windows、macOS ...

Mon Aug 19 22:22:00 CST 2019 0 615
(23)ASP.NET Core2.2 EF關系數據庫建模

1.簡介 一般而言,本部分中的配置適用於關系數據庫。安裝關系數據庫提供程序時,此處顯示的變為可用擴展方法(原因在於共享的Microsoft.EntityFrameworkCore.Relational包)。 2.表映射 表映射標識在數據庫中哪張表應該進行內容查詢和保存操作。 2.1約定 ...

Tue Nov 05 17:30:00 CST 2019 0 531
使用ASP.NET Core2.2創建WebApp

@ 目錄 使用ASP.NET Core2.2創建WebApp 前言 使用dotnet命令new一個WebApp 查看WebApp文件結構 run起來,開始運行! 嘗試:使用--help獲取dotnet命令的更多幫助 ...

Sat Mar 09 05:03:00 CST 2019 0 767
(18)ASP.NET Core2.2 基於現有數據庫創建EF模型(反向工程)

1.簡介 Entity Framework Core可通過數據庫提供給應用程序的插件訪問許多不同的數據庫。我們可以通過使用Entity Framework Core構建執行基本數據訪問的ASP.NET Core MVC應用程序,對現有數據庫進行反向工程以便創建Entity Framework模型 ...

Tue Aug 20 16:56:00 CST 2019 0 752
(21)ASP.NET Core2.2 EF創建模型(關系)

1.關系 關系定義兩個實體之間的關系。在關系型數據庫中,這由外鍵約束表示。 2.術語定義 有許多術語用於描述關系:●相關實體:這是包含外鍵屬性的實體。有時稱為關系的"子級"。●主體實體:這是包含主/備用鍵屬性的實體。有時稱為關系的 "父項"。●外鍵:依賴實體中的屬性,用於存儲與實體相關的主體 ...

Thu Oct 24 18:52:00 CST 2019 0 519
(24)ASP.NET Core2.2 EF查詢(查詢的工作原理、跟蹤與非跟蹤查詢)

1.查詢生命周期 在進入正題時候,我們先來了解EF Core查詢的生命周期。 1.1LINQ查詢會由Entity Framework Core處理並生成給數據庫提供程序可處理的表示形式(說白了就是生成給數據庫可識別數據形式)。 ●發送的查詢結果(查詢表示形式)會被緩存,以便每次執行查詢時無需 ...

Fri Nov 08 18:55:00 CST 2019 0 820
 
粵ICP備18138465號   © 2018-2025 CODEPRJ.COM